Nefazodone, sold formerly under the brand names Serzone, Dutonin, and Nefadar among others, is an atypical antidepressant medication which is used in the treatment of depression and for other uses. It has been mostly withdrawn from the market due to toxicity. The medication is taken by mouth.Side effects of nefazodone include dry mouth, sleepiness, nausea, dizziness, blurred vision, weakness, lightheadedness, confusion, and postural low blood pressure, among others. Rarely, nefazodone can cause serious liver damage, with an incidence of death or liver transplantation of about 1 in every 250,000 to 300,000 people per year. Nefazodone is a phenylpiperazine compound and is related to trazodone. It has been described as a serotonin antagonist and reuptake inhibitor (SARI) due to its combined actions as a potent antagonist of the serotonin 5-HT2A and 5-HT2C receptors and weak serotonin–norepinephrine–dopamine reuptake inhibitor (SNDRI). Nefazodone was introduced for medical use in 1994. Generic versions were introduced in 2003. Serious liver toxicity was first reported with nefazodone in 1998, and it was withdrawn from most markets by 2004. However, as of 2023, it continues to be available in the United States in generic from one manufacturer, Teva Pharmaceuticals.

Serzone is a brand name for the drug nefazodone, which is an antidepressant used to treat depression by affecting chemicals in the brain that may be unbalanced. It is often used in cases where other antidepressants have been ineffective. Serzone is no longer available in the U.S. due to its potential association with liver failure.
